Uploaded image for project: 'SET - Setups'
  1. SET - Setups
  2. SET-43

Installation and configuration of SonarQube for Quality Assurance

    XMLWordPrintable

Details

    • Feature
    • Status: Released (View Workflow)
    • Minor
    • Resolution: Fixed
    • None
    • 1.10.2, 1.11
    • None

    Description

      desired behavior

      A SonarQube analysis should run every night after the snapshot builds to be able to analyse the code quality improvements.

      Therefore the following tasks have to be accomplished:

      • Installation of SonarQube on the CI-Server
      • Installation and configuration of a mySQL DB on one of the build-slaves
      • Installation of the sonar runner on the build-slave, which should run the analysis
      • configuration of a jenkins job to run the analysis
      • testing and initial analysis of the java projects

      Attachments

        Activity

          People

            sp Santiago Aucejo Petzoldt
            sp Santiago Aucejo Petzoldt
            Santiago Aucejo Petzoldt Santiago Aucejo Petzoldt
            Votes:
            0 Vote for this issue
            Watchers:
            1 Start watching this issue

            Dates

              Created:
              Updated:
              Resolved:

              Time Tracking

                Estimated:
                Original Estimate - Not Specified
                Not Specified
                Remaining:
                Remaining Estimate - 0 minutes
                0m
                Logged:
                Time Spent - 3 days
                3d